This is part of a series of Iconic Tulsa Landmarks (ITL).  Anyone who has driven down this section of Route 66 or its previous home just West of here, no doubt has seen this giant neon sign as part of the skyline. Search for (ITL) or use the ITL bookmark to find others in this series.

The Beatrice Foods Co was formed in 1905 and it soon included the Meadow Gold brand.  In 1934 the sign was erected and stood for over 70 years at its original location until a car dealership started the process of buying the original building and tearing everything. The Tulsa Foundation for Architecture along with other groups was able to save the sign, eventually moving it to its present day location. As the largest neon sign on Tulsa's landscape, and possibly anywhere, the Meadow Gold sign is unique.  With each face measuring 30 feet by 30 feet, the size and design of the sign set it apart from all other sings along Route 66.
